gem5  v22.1.0.0
gem5::DmaReadFifo Member List

This is the complete list of members for gem5::DmaReadFifo, including all inherited members.

_drainManagergem5::Drainableprivate
_drainStategem5::Drainablemutableprivate
atEndOfBlock() constgem5::DmaReadFifoinline
buffergem5::DmaReadFifoprivate
cacheLineSizegem5::DmaReadFifoprivate
currentSection()gem5::Serializablestatic
dmaDone()gem5::DmaReadFifoprivate
DmaDoneEventUPtr typedefgem5::DmaReadFifoprivate
DmaReadFifo(DmaPort &port, size_t size, unsigned max_req_size, unsigned max_pending, Request::Flags flags=0)gem5::DmaReadFifo
dmDrain()gem5::Drainableprivate
dmDrainResume()gem5::Drainableprivate
drain() overridegem5::DmaReadFifovirtual
Drainable()gem5::Drainableprotected
drainResume()gem5::Drainableinlineprotectedvirtual
drainState() constgem5::Drainableinline
endAddrgem5::DmaReadFifoprivate
fifoSizegem5::DmaReadFifoprivate
flush()gem5::DmaReadFifoinline
freeRequestsgem5::DmaReadFifoprivate
generateCheckpointOut(const std::string &cpt_dir, std::ofstream &outstream)gem5::Serializablestatic
get(uint8_t *dst, size_t len)gem5::DmaReadFifo
get()gem5::DmaReadFifoinline
handlePending()gem5::DmaReadFifoprivate
isActive() constgem5::DmaReadFifoinline
maxReqSizegem5::DmaReadFifoprivate
nextAddrgem5::DmaReadFifoprivate
notifyFork()gem5::Drainableinlinevirtual
onEndOfBlock()gem5::DmaReadFifoinlineprotectedvirtual
onIdle()gem5::DmaReadFifoinlineprotectedvirtual
pathgem5::Serializableprivatestatic
pendingRequestsgem5::DmaReadFifoprivate
portgem5::DmaReadFifoprivate
reqFlagsgem5::DmaReadFifoprivate
resumeFill()gem5::DmaReadFifoprivate
resumeFillBypass()gem5::DmaReadFifoprivate
resumeFillTiming()gem5::DmaReadFifoprivate
Serializable()gem5::Serializable
serialize(CheckpointOut &cp) const overridegem5::DmaReadFifovirtual
serializeSection(CheckpointOut &cp, const char *name) constgem5::Serializable
serializeSection(CheckpointOut &cp, const std::string &name) constgem5::Serializableinline
signalDrainDone() constgem5::Drainableinlineprotected
size() constgem5::DmaReadFifoinline
startFill(Addr start, size_t size)gem5::DmaReadFifo
stopFill()gem5::DmaReadFifo
tryGet(uint8_t *dst, size_t len)gem5::DmaReadFifo
tryGet(T &value)gem5::DmaReadFifoinline
unserialize(CheckpointIn &cp) overridegem5::DmaReadFifovirtual
unserializeSection(CheckpointIn &cp, const char *name)gem5::Serializable
unserializeSection(CheckpointIn &cp, const std::string &name)gem5::Serializableinline
~DmaReadFifo()gem5::DmaReadFifo
~Drainable()gem5::Drainableprotectedvirtual
~Serializable()gem5::Serializablevirtual

Generated on Wed Dec 21 2022 10:23:18 for gem5 by doxygen 1.9.1